Containerships, GNS and Arkon Opt for Two LNG Powered Ships

Containerships Ltd Oy, GNS Shipping/Nordic Hamburg, and ARKON Shipping  have ordered two state-of-the-art, dual-fuel engine-technology container ships.

The new ships will feature innovative design elements for the European short-sea trade. Containerships will be chartering the ships over the long term, the owner and technical manager will be GNS Shipping/Nordic Hamburg, while Arkon will be the commercial manager and the charter broker.

The ships, both of which will be delivered in the course of 2016, will use liquefied natural gas (LNG) but will also be able to burn conventional marine diesel oil/heavy fuel—hence the “dual-fuel engine technology” label. Containerships will thus be the first short-sea container operator in Europe to run ships on LNG.

Kari-Pekka Laaksonen notes that the decision to invest in the dual-fuel engine technology is fully in line with the Containerships’ long-term strategy: “We are a short-sea operator that is in it for the long haul—and these state-of-the art ships are just one part of our long-term strategy.

In addition to offering the most ecologically sustainable solution, the intake capacity of these ships will allow us to keep meeting growing customer demand. And we’re confident that both of our partners on this project have the know-how and the experience to deliver.”
